FormBuilder Δωρεάν οικοδόμος φόρμας
Δημιουργήστε πρότυπα διαμορφωμένων μορφών με προσαρμοσμένα στοιχεία ελέγχου
Λειτουργίες μεταφοράς και πτώσης για την κατασκευή μορφών με μια πλούσια στοίβα επιλογών, συμπεριλαμβανομένης της πολυπληθείας υποστήριξης, πολλαπλών επιλογών διαμόρφωσης και αρκετών μεθόδων δράσης.
ΣΦΑΙΡΙΚΗ ΕΙΚΟΝΑ
Στον κόσμο των κατασκευαστών φόρμας ιστού, το Formbuilder αναπτύσσεται στο jQuery για να προσφέρει την καλύτερη εμπειρία χρήστη. Υπάρχουν πολλά διαθέσιμα λογισμικά κατασκευαστή φόρμας ανοιχτού κώδικα, αλλά το Formbuilder ξεχωρίζει λόγω της ολοκληρωμένης διαθέσιμης τεκμηρίωσης σχετικά με την ανάπτυξη και τη χρήση. Υπάρχει ένα δίδυμο του Formbuilder και του Formrender που είναι δύο διαφορετικά plugins που συνεργάζονται για να παρέχουν μια διεπαφή drag και drop για να δημιουργήσουν διάφορους τύπους μορφών. Το Formbuilder διαχειρίζεται τα στοιχεία μορφής, ενώ το FormRender καθιστά τα αποτελέσματα των παραγόμενων μορφών. Όσον αφορά την επέκταση του έργου Formbuilder, είναι ιδιαίτερα επεκτάσιμη όπου οι χρήστες μπορούν να δημιουργήσουν προσαρμοσμένα plugins για να ανταποκριθούν στις περιπτώσεις επιχειρηματικής χρήσης. Υπάρχει ένας πλήρης οδηγός που είναι διαθέσιμος στην τεκμηρίωση σχετικά με τη σύνταξη προσαρμοσμένων plugins. Το Formbuilder είναι γραμμένο στο ECMASCript 6 (ES6). Επομένως, η ανάπτυξη νέων προσθηκών πραγματοποιείται χρησιμοποιώντας το πρότυπο ES6 του JavaScript. Το Formbuilder παρέχει επίσης την υποστήριξη για δημοφιλή πλαίσια JavaScript όπως το AngularJS και το ReactJS με την ενσωματωμένη ενσωμάτωση I18N. Η πιο δροσερή επιλογή που θα βρείτε είναι οι φόρμες πολλαπλών σελίδων όπου μπορείτε να δημιουργήσετε πολλαπλές φόρμες ταυτόχρονα δημιουργώντας νέες καρτέλες μέσα στο περιβάλλον χρήστη Drag και Drop User.
Απαιτήσεις συστήματος
Οι απαιτήσεις για τη ρύθμιση του Formbuilder περιλαμβάνουν:
- node.js & gt; = 10.9.0
- NPM
Χαρακτηριστικά
Ακολουθούν τα βασικά χαρακτηριστικά του Formbuilder
- Έντυπα πολλαπλών σελίδων
- Σύρετε και ρίξτε το UI
- Υποστήριξη πολλαπλών γλωσσών
- Εύκολο στην επέκταση
- Γράφτηκε στο ES6
- Υποστήριξη προσαρμοσμένων plugins
- Υποστήριξη για δημοφιλή πλαίσια Front End JavaScript
- I18N ενσωματωμένο
- ευέλικτος
- Δυνατότητα φόρτωσης εξωτερικών αρχείων JS/CSS
Οδηγίες Εγκατάστασης
Το πρώτο βήμα για τη ρύθμιση του Formbuilder σε τοπικό επίπεδο είναι να κλωνοποιήσετε το repo:
git clone https://github.com/kevinchappell/formBuilder
Μόλις κλωνοποιήσετε το repo εκτελέστε τις ακόλουθες εντολές:
cd form-builder
npm install
Εκτελέστε την ακόλουθη εντολή για να ξεκινήσετε την εφαρμογή:
npm start